Output 65d59f50f8305882666b7aeba6966ca4188d82bb946f0fe01bcccb4cf4ca8b74:0

value
21311737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3244a4d36f3aaeb1282bd7638274264080c036cb OP_EQUAL
address
MCUxFUoLHkHiGswKFr5AYq6Vj5FaGLkzvf
transaction
65d59f50f8305882666b7aeba6966ca4188d82bb946f0fe01bcccb4cf4ca8b74
spent
true